Output 5756ddaed31bd1f94526cba9f63d2caa1972cd8012203d59b674250a2f94429d:1

value
4799990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71393112ff8af5a61cea5d42edee8d74b5239667 OP_EQUAL
address
3C1gnyAzQQmPENYkrcEq1AkQyV29dbS7Kj
transaction
5756ddaed31bd1f94526cba9f63d2caa1972cd8012203d59b674250a2f94429d
confirmations
386360
spent
true